# GET /matches/sync
def sync
year = Date.current > Date.current.end_of_year - 15.days ? Date.current.year + 1 : Date.current.year
uri = URI.parse("https://v3.football.api-sports.io/fixtures?league=253&season=#{year}")
http = Net::HTTP.new(uri.host, uri.port)
http.use_ssl = true
request = Net::HTTP::Get.new(uri)
request['x-apisports-key'] = ENV['API_FOOTBALL_KEY']
resp = http.request(request)
match_data = JSON.parse(resp.read_body, symbolize_names: true)[:response]
clubs = Club.all.map { |c| [c.api_id, c] }.to_h
errors = []
changed = 0
added = 0
match_data.each do |data|
match = Match.find_or_initialize_by(uid: data[:fixture][:id]) do |m|
m.home_team = clubs[data[:teams][:home][:id]]
m.away_team = clubs[data[:teams][:away][:id]]
m.location = data[:fixture][:venue][:name].presence || clubs[data[:teams][:home][:id]].name
end
match.season = year
match.kickoff = Time.zone.parse(data[:fixture][:date])
if data[:fixture][:status][:short].in? %w[FT AET PEN]
match.home_goals = data[:goals][:home]
match.away_goals = data[:goals][:away]
end
added += 1 if match.new_record?
changed += 1 if !match.new_record? && match.changed?
errors += match.errors.full_messages.map { |m| "#{data[:id]}: #{m}" } unless match.save
end
flash[:notice] = "#{match_data.length} matches synced: #{added} added, #{changed} changed."
flash[:alert] = errors.join(', ') if errors.any?
redirect_to matches_path
end
